How do you remove the Astro Saber case?

Loosen the two "spanner" nuts on the bottom. Do NOT loosen the other screws on the bottom. Once the spanner nuts are loosened, grasp the antenna and pull the radio out of the case.

Loosen up the two "nuts" on the bottom that have split flathead screwdriver design on them. You can get yourself the real bit to do it but a small pair of needlenose pliers work just fine. After you have those loosened up pull the frame out by pulling on the antenna (yes it even says that in the service manual).

The frame will slide out of the case then.

Be careful when reassembling the radio not to overtighten the spanner nuts. I can't recall what the book torque spec is for these, but it is surprisingly low. The spanner bits are included in most sets of "high security" fastener bit sets.
